/**
* Test encoding Dogecoin BIP32 extended public and private keys. Although this
* key format (starting `dgub`, `dgpv`) should never have existed, it was
* introduced in early Dogecoin and as extended public/private keys saw little
* use until 2021-ish, it was then left as-is until third party implementations
* started diverging.
*
* `xpub` and `xprv` prefixes are more correct, given extended public/private keys
* are designed to be shared across multiple chains. Remember that the chain a
* derived key "belongs" to is part of the derivation path ( https://wiki.trezor.io/Address_path_(BIP32) ).
* There is a list of chain IDs uesd in derivation paths at https://github.com/satoshilabs/slips/blob/master/slip-0044.md
*
* See also https://github.com/dogecoin/dogecoin/issues/2344 for context.
*/
public class BIP32Test {
private static final Logger log = LoggerFactory.getLogger(BIP32Test.class);
private static final NetworkParameters DOGECOIN_MAIN_NET = DogecoinMainNetParams.get();

@Test
public void testVector1() throws Exception {
// These test values are copied from https://github.com/dogecoin/dogecoin/blob/1.21-dev/src/test/bip32_tests.cpp#L40
TestCase tv = new TestCase(
"000102030405060708090a0b0c0d0e0f",
"dgpv51eADS3spNJh9Gjth94XcPwAczvQaDJs9rqx11kvxKs6r3Ek8AgERHhjLs6mzXQFHRzQqGwqdeoDkZmr8jQMBfi43b7sT3sx3cCSk5fGeUR",
"dgub8kXBZ7ymNWy2S8Q3jNgVjFUm5ZJ3QLLaSTdAA89ukSv7Q6MSXwE14b7Nv6eDpE9JJXinTKc8LeLVu19uDPrm5uJuhpKNzV2kAgncwo6bNpP",
Collections.singletonList(
new TestCase.DerivedTestCase(
"Test m/0H",
new ChildNumber[]{new ChildNumber(0, true)},
"dgpv53uaD9MLudRgHssbttwAVS3GwpUkxHnsqUGqy793vX4PDKXvYQDKYS4988T7QEnCzUt7CaGi21e6UKoZnKgXyjna7To1h1aqkcqJBDM65ur",
"dgub8nnbYqHETn61ajXkw8Z8cHasQNrPnQpb85448DY2ie7PmNecxAm6BjTnhNCvZY3qJk1MKZ9Z5HQasQ83ARb99nmduT7dunvxgcvBFVHuvrq"
)
)
);
DeterministicKey masterPrivateKey = HDKeyDerivation.createMasterPrivateKey(HEX.decode(tv.seed));
assertEquals(testEncode(tv.priv), testEncode(masterPrivateKey.serializePrivB58(DOGECOIN_MAIN_NET)));
assertEquals(testEncode(tv.pub), testEncode(masterPrivateKey.serializePubB58(DOGECOIN_MAIN_NET)));
DeterministicHierarchy dh = new DeterministicHierarchy(masterPrivateKey);
for (int i = 0; i < tv.derived.size(); i++) {
TestCase.DerivedTestCase tc = tv.derived.get(i);
log.info("{}", tc.name);
assertEquals(tc.name, String.format(Locale.US, "Test %s", tc.getPathDescription()));
int depth = tc.path.length - 1;
DeterministicKey ehkey = dh.deriveChild(Arrays.asList(tc.path).subList(0, depth), false, true, tc.path[depth]);
assertEquals(testEncode(tc.priv), testEncode(ehkey.serializePrivB58(DOGECOIN_MAIN_NET)));
assertEquals(testEncode(tc.pub), testEncode(ehkey.serializePubB58(DOGECOIN_MAIN_NET)));
}
}

private String testEncode(String what) {
return HEX.encode(Base58.decodeChecked(what));
}

static class TestCase {
final String seed;
final String priv;
final String pub;
final List<DerivedTestCase> derived;

TestCase(String seed, String priv, String pub, List<DerivedTestCase> derived) {
this.seed = seed;
this.priv = priv;
this.pub = pub;
this.derived = derived;
}

static class DerivedTestCase {
final String name;
final ChildNumber[] path;
final String pub;
final String priv;

DerivedTestCase(String name, ChildNumber[] path, String priv, String pub) {
this.name = name;
this.path = path;
this.pub = pub;
this.priv = priv;
}

String getPathDescription() {
return "m/" + Joiner.on("/").join(Arrays.stream(path).map(Functions.toStringFunction()::apply).collect(Collectors.toList()));
}
}
}
}
